Respondents-appellants having moved to dismiss the appeal taken from an order of the Supreme Court entered in the Office of the Clerk of the County of Niagara on November 5, 2007, on the ground that appellant-respondent has failed to perfect timely the appeal, and for an extension of time to perfect their cross appeal, and appellant-respondent having cross-moved for an extension of time to perfect its appeal,

Now, upon reading and filing the affirmation of Linda H. Joseph dated January 29, 2008, the notice of motion with proof of service thereof, the opposing affidavit of Mark E. Guglielmi sworn to February 5, 2008, the notice of cross motion with proof of service thereof, and due deliberation having been had thereon,

It is hereby ORDERED that the motion be, and the same hereby is, granted, the appeal is dismissed without further order unless the appeal is perfected on or before April 11, 2008 and the cross appeal is dismissed without further order unless the cross appeal is perfected on or before May 12, 2008, and

It is further ORDERED that the cross motion be, and the same hereby is, dismissed as unnecessary.
